Flash is pretty much broken all around on FreeBSD. The reason is that
the Macromedia flash plugin is only for Linux. Therefore you can't run
a native FreeBSD browser and get decent flash, you need to run a Linux
port of a browser using the Linux plugin.
This is NOT the fault of FreeBSD, it is the fault of Macromedia, who
continues to promote proprietary software as a web standard. Shame on
them!
